Historical Data
|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2023 | 2,768 | -41.5% |
| 2022 | 4,728 | +13.0% |
| 2021 | 4,184 | -10.7% |
| 2020 | 4,684 | -0.6% |
| 2019 | 4,710 | +77.3% |
| 2018 | 2,656 | -41.8% |
| 2017 | 4,561 | -1.9% |
| 2016 | 4,652 | -3.2% |
| 2015 | 4,803 | +10.1% |
| 2014 | 4,363 | +29.3% |
| 2013 | 3,374 | -8.5% |
| 2012 | 3,687 | +7.3% |
| 2011 | 3,437 | -14.2% |
| 2010 | 4,004 | +16.2% |
| 2009 | 3,446 | -23.2% |
| 2008 | 4,488 | +16.4% |
| 2007 | 3,855 | +4.9% |
| 2006 | 3,675 | -8.0% |
| 2005 | 3,993 | -9.3% |
| 2004 | 4,401 | +11.7% |
| 2003 | 3,941 | +12.7% |
| 2002 | 3,495 | -5.8% |
| 2001 | 3,710 | -5.6% |
| 2000 | 3,931 |
